TROUBLESHOOTING GUIDE 

 

The following steps and procedures are recommended for correcting the problems 

indicated. In the event that the problem can not be corrected, service may be required.  

 

SERVICE SHOULD BE PERFORMED BY A QUALIFIED AIR 

CONDITIONING SERVICE TECHNICIAN 

 

PROBLEM: UNIT DOES NOT POWER UP 

CAUSE:   

Power interruption 

REMEDY: 

Check LCDI and reset.  Check external power supply making sure that the 

disconnect is ON.  Check for blown fuses or tripped circuit breakers. Reset or replace 

(as needed). 

 

PROBLEM: NO DISPLAY ON THERMOSTAT AFTER POWER “ON”

 

CAUSE:  

Loose display cable, faulty thermostat or faulty power module 

REMEDY

: Check display cable, re-seat connectors.  Thermostat may be 

defective...remove and replace.  Power module may be defective...remove and replace. 

 

PROBLEM: EVAPORATOR FAN RUNS BUT COMPRESSOR DOES NOT 

START 

CAUSE:  

Thermostat 

 set point is too high.   

REMEDY:  

Make sure set-point is lower than room temperature. Look for a red dot to 

the right of the temperature displayed for cooling. 

 

Note

there is a time delay for the compressor 

 

CAUSE: 

Thermostat

Loose display cable 

REMEDY:  

Examine the thermostat for a loose cable connection. Re-seat the display 

cable from thermostat to power module. 

 

CAUSE:  

Condensate Alarm

—”CON” is displayed.

 

REMEDY:  

Check condensate pump and make sure pump is working properly and that 

there is no kink in the drain line from the pump.   

 

CAUSE:  

High Pressure Cut-Out

—”CON” is displayed.  Inadequate/turned off condenser 

water supply. 

REMEDY:  

Verify condenser water supply.  Check High Pressure Cut-Out Switch.  

Press Reset (RED Button in recessed cubby).  Re-start unit.   

 

CAUSE:  

Low Voltage 

 

“LAC” is displayed.  Check power supply for voltage outside 

the range of 106-126 volts. 

REMEDY:  

Have power checked by electrician and repaired. 

 

CAUSE: 

Compressor relay failure...fan relay failure      

REMEDY: 

Replace power module.
